The Importance of Traffic Control During Utility Outages

Utility outages often require immediate repairs, which can lead to road closures or altered traffic patterns. Implementing proper traffic control is vital for several reasons:

  • Safety for Workers and Motorists: Authorities and utility workers rely on clear markings and signals to navigate work zones safely. Proper traffic control minimizes risks of accidents.
  • Smooth Traffic Flow: Reducing congestion and ensuring the efficient movement of vehicles during outages helps maintain order on the roads.
  • Communication of Information: Clear signage informs drivers about detours, expected delays, and alternative routes, keeping the public well-informed.

Types of Utility Outages That Require Traffic Control

Utility service interruptions can arise from various causes, including:

  1. Power Outages: Essential for maintaining safety and ensuring clear passage around downed power lines.
  2. Water Main Breaks: Typically necessitate road closures and rerouting to facilitate repair work.
  3. Gas Leak Repairs: Immediate action is critical, requiring effective traffic management to keep areas secure.
  4. Telecommunication Failures: Installing or repairing communication lines often impacts road access.

Strategies for Effective Traffic Control

Westates Flagman employs a range of strategies to ensure efficient traffic control during utility outages. Here are key components of a well-executed traffic control plan:

Comprehensive Planning

  • Assessment and Preparation: Before work begins, it’s essential to assess the area and plan the necessary traffic control measures.
  • Consultation with Authorities: Collaborating with local law enforcement and municipal agencies helps align traffic control strategies with public safety regulations.

Utilization of Advanced Equipment

  • Traffic Signs and Cones: Properly placed signs and cones are vital for directing and informing drivers.
  • Barrier Systems: These create secure work zones and enhance visibility, ensuring safety for both crews and motorists.

Flagging Personnel

  • Trained Flaggers: Certified traffic flaggers from Westates Flagman are crucial in managing traffic flow effectively. They communicate directly with drivers, offering guidance and ensuring compliance with traffic management plans.
